Clock security for statistical object generation

Grant US12598063B2 Kind: B2 Apr 07, 2026

Assignee

Invisinet Technologies LLC

Inventors

John W. Hayes

Abstract

A method includes operating an activation agent to access a clock value and at least one original object. The activation agent communicates said clock value and said at least one original object to an object activation service. The object activation service is operated to generate keying information and expiration criteria for the at least one original object. The keying information includes a clock offset and an async reset value. The object activation service communicates the keying information and the expiration criteria to the activation agent.
